I have recently started turning a few acrylic pens. I have been using Rustoleum gloss white spray paint to paint the tubes. I let the paint dry for 24 hours and then use two part epoxy to glue them in the blanks. What I have noticed is that after the blank is turned down to size I can see small spots of brass tube where the paint has chipped / peeled while inserting the tube into the blank. Is it possibly bad adhesion of the paint, or maybe the heat from the curing process of the epoxy? Has anyone else had this problem? Thanks.
